THE TAKE

Budcnost M:TEL and Budivelnik square off this Tuesday two victories apart in the Group C Standings after both started the regular season with a win. While Budivelnik never stopped and at 3-0, can stamp its Last 16 passport with a win in Montenegro, KK Buducnost is coming off back-to-back losses, the last one on Budivelnik’s home court, and has seen Gran Canaria slide into the second spot. The Week 3 meeting was an excellent chance for Buducnost, but Zach Morley scored 18 of his 25 points in the first half and Andy Betts tallied 7 of his 11 in the closing minutes to keep Budivelnik undefeated. Forward Vladimir Dragicevic, the Eurocup’s third leading scorer with an average of 19.5 points per game, paced Buducnost with 14 points and Bojan Dubljevic added 11, but forward Marko Scekic only produced 2 points in 10 minutes and the Marko Simonovic and Marko Popovic combined for 5 and 10 boards in 40 minutes of playing time. Surely Lamayne Wilson had something to do with that, as the Budivelnik forward was a force once more with 16 points and towering Michalis Anismovas provided 11 from the center spot. Aleksej Nesovic and Nikola Otasevic will share the playmaking duties for the hosts, as the emphasis will again be on Dragicevic’s offensive skill set to counter the visitor’s depth, with Denis Ikolev and Denys Lukashov also on hand and capable of posting big scoring numbers in the visiting side. Along with Simonovic, guards Vladimir Mihailovic and Gintaras Kadziuliscan can certainly hit threes for Buducnost, and that would definitely help on offense, especially if Dubljevic establishes some sort of a post presence inside.

Vladimir Dragicevic - Buducnost (photo Budivelnik)Buducnost m:tel stayed in the race to seal a Last 16 ticket in Group C by downing Budivelnik 69-54 in Podgorica, Montenegro on Tuesday. Buducnost improved to 2-2 in Group C and are one win away from Budivelnik and Gran Canaria 2014, that tie for first place at 3-1 apiece. Marko Simonovic led the winners with 14 points. Vladimir Dragicevic added 13 for Buducnost. Andy Betts led Budivelnik with 19 points on 8-of-8 two-pointers and a game-high 8 rebounds. Andriy Agafonov had 11 for the guests. Bojan Dubljevic and Nikola Otasevic fueled an 11-0 run that allowed Buducnost to break the game open, 24-12, early in the second quarter. Simonovic helped Buducnost to boost its margin to 45-29 at halftime. Nothing changed after the break, as Buducnost excelled in defense and managed to keep a double-digit lead all the way until the final buzzer.

Betts got Budivelnik going and Morley added back-to-back baskets for a 3-6 lead. Aleksej Nesovic stepped up with a layup, igniting a 6-0 run that Dragicevic capped with a dunk to give Buducnost a 9-6 margin. Betts scored down low and than matched Marko Scekic's layup to keep the guests as close as 11-10. Buducnost improved its defense late in the first quarter and free throws by Simonovic gave the hosts a 13-10 edge. Lamayne Wilson sank a jumper but a layup by Dubljevic ignited an 11-0 run in which Otasevic struck from downtown to give Buducnost a 24-12 lead early in the second quarter. Budivelnik had been scoreless for almost 5 minutes until Wilson buried a three-pointer. Simonovic scored down low and Gintaras Kadziulis added a jumper to break the game open, 28-16. Budivelnik kept struggling to score and a dunk by Dragicevic sent the crowd to their feet, 30-16. Betts tried to change things with a layup and Wilson added a put-back basket for a 32-20 Budivelnik deficit. Dubljevic followed a layup with a dunk to keep Buducnost way ahead, 36-22. Denys Lukashov and Agafonov stepped up for the guests but Simonovic followed free throws with a triple and beat the buzzer with a layup to give his team a 45-29 lead at halftime.

The game turned into a physical battle after the break, with a lot of fouls. Free throws by Keys and Betts got Budivelnik within 47-32. Kadziulis split foul shots and Dragicevic added a three-pointer that broke the game open, 51-32. Betts and Zach Morley stepped up with consecutive baskets in a 0-7 run that Wilson capped with a layup-plus-foul, enough for Budivelnik to get within 52-39. Simonovic rescued Buducnost with a three-pointer and Aleksandar Mitrovic added a layup to boost the hosts' lead to 57-39 after 30 minutes. Budivelnik improved its defense early in the fourth quarter, as Buducnost tried to use longer possessions to run the game clock down. Meanwhile, back-to-back layups by Denis Ikovlev and Agafonov gave the guests some hope at 57-43. Sead Sehovic sank a triple but Agafonov and Morley got Budivelnik even closer, 60-48. Buducnost improved its defense right when it mattered, while a layup by Dragicevic and a three-pointer by Kadziulis sealed the outcome, 65-50, with 2 minutes left. Budivelnik kept trying but Buducnost had cruised to a very important road win.

Head Coaches

RADONJIC, DEJAN
Buducnost m:tel
"This is a great victory for us, and I want congratulate my players. We defeated Budivelnik, who entered the season with ambition and a big budget. After the first match they probably did not expect such a game today. Although the chance to pass the second round is very small, I'm glad we beat them by15. They had good rebounding and nothing more."
BERROCAL, JOSEP MARIA
Budivelnik
"We lost our identity. We had lost two of our tallest players, and we played with no team defense, no intensity. You can’t win the game with only 55 points."
